IndonesiaAs economic history shows that oil shocks of 1970s and early 1980s brought a significant change in IndonesiaAs petroleum industry and the economy. such, during this period the government became increasingly dependent on the petroleum industry for its revenue and as the source of foreign exchange earnings (Barne. The proportion of petroleum revenue in total government revenue increased significantly during these two oil shocks. Back to oil: Indonesia economic growth A (Iswahyud. from around 26% in 1969 to 55% in 1974 and reached its peak in 1981 with a share of 71% of total government revenue (Widiyant. These huge windfall profits successfully removed the acute balance of payments constraint which for three decades since the countryAs independence had limited the ability of the government to implement its economic development programs (Arnd. Hence. IndonesiaAs economic growth showed significant increases compared to the previous period. During 1960-1967 the economy grew at an average rate of only 1. 7% annually. Following the windfall profit from oil revenue, economic growth increased significantly and reached an annual average of 7. 9% during 19671973 and 7. 5% during 1973-1981 (Boot. Overall, the years from 1968 to 1981 had witnessed some remarkable economic achievements in Indonesia where the average annual gross domestic product (GDP) growth rate accelerated to over 7% per year. Compared to the economic achievements during the first two decades after independence, this was indeed an impressive record. According to Boot. , this rapid growth can be closely associated with the sustained improvement in the countryAs terms of trade that mostly accrued from oil revenue. The periods of oil boom for Indonesia eventually ended after 1981. The share of petroleum in the governmentAs total fiscal revenue declined after 1982. From 1980 until 1984 petroleum revenue still accounted for over 65% of the total revenue. However, by 1992 the petroleum industry contributed no more than 30% of total government revenue (Widiyant. This longterm decline might closely be associated with, first, the decline in the worldAs oil prices and, second, the depletion of IndonesiaAs proven oil reserves. After the steep increase in oil prices due to the two oil shocks in the 1970s the price of oil reached its peak in 1980 at US$35. 48 per barrel and since then, at least until 1999, oil prices declined. Further. IndonesiaAs proven oil reserves looked bleak. Figure 2 illustrates the conditions of the proven oil reserves in Indonesia from 1980 to 2010. As seen in Figure 1. IndonesiaAs proven oil reserves have shown a steadily declining trend since 1980. Even though it peaked briefly in 1991 with 11 billion barrels of proven reserves, it has been consistently falling and stayed at approximately 4 billion barrels from 2004 to 2010. This depletion in oil reserves was consequently followed by the reduction in the production of crude oil and eventually caused the oil revenue to also decline. Due to the end of the oil boom era and the consequent decline in economic growth, the Indonesian government applied an Aexit strategyA of diversifying the economy away from its heavy dependence on oil resources. This strategy had, more or less, successfully prevented Indonesia from catching the Dutch disease (Usu. Indonesian economic ministers at that time recognised the limitations of the government as Back to oil: Indonesia economic growth A (Iswahyud. the only single engine of prosperity and thus promoted market-based production structures as new engines of economic growth (Arndt. Prawir. The consequence of this policy was the deregulation of many sectors of the economy to enable private investment to thrive. This deregulation affected, among others, the financial, manufacturing and trade sectors (Boot. All measures taken under the exit strategy appeared to work. The growth rates of GDP from the mid-1980s to the mid-1990s were similar to, and at times were slightly above, the oil boom era (Figure . This was achieved even though petroleum only contributed an average of 44% to total government revenue during 1985-1990 and only an average of 27% during 1991-1996. So confident was the government of the successes of its exit strategy that in 1994. President Soeharto addressed the OPEC delegation in Bali stating that oil Auno longer plays an important roleAy in the Indonesian economy (Barne. However, deregulation, especially the deregulation of the financial sector1, was believed to be one of the factors that led the economy into the 1997/1998 financial crisis (Bennett. Kaminsky & Reinhar. An overly liberalised banking system coupled with a weak financial structure had led to a procreation of precariously undercapitalised and poorly supervised banks. These conditions, in turn, prompted large private external debts . ost of which was unhedged and short-ter. and a rapid build-up of volatile private capital inflows (Djiwandono. Hill. The. All of these worsened the burden of the crisis for the country. Indonesia was the worst affected by the Asian financial crisis compared with other East Asian countries such as Malaysia. After the fall of Soeharto . ubbed Aera reformasiA2 or the reformation er. , the petroleum industry struggled to regain its production capabilities back to the same level as before. During this time period domestic oil production steadily decreased whereas domestic consumption of petroleum products was increasing (Figure . This mismatch between the supply of oil and demand for oil, as shown Figure 3, impacted on the position of Indonesia as one of the worldAs oil producers. In 2004, for the first time since oil was found in the Netherlands East Indies era. Indonesia became a net oil importer. Eventually, in September 2008. OPEC announced that Indonesia Ae which had been a member since 1962 Ae had formally suspended its membership in the organization (Pallon. In 2010. IndonesiaAs proven oil reserves amounted to 3. 99 billion barrels. With the 2010 level of exploitation of around 300 million barrels a year and without significant new investment in exploration and advanced exploitation technologies the available reserves may be completely dry by the mid-2020s (OECD/IEA). The era reformasi was also marked by two dramatic events relating to the petroleum industry. The first event was the enactment of Law No. 22/2001 which had the main aim of attracting new investment to IndonesiaAs ailing petroleum industry and the second event was the annulling of some of the significant provisions of this law in 2012. April 2016, 25-44 Recognizing the continuing decline in oil production, the Indonesian government with the approval of the parliament passed the Petroleum Law No. 22/2001 which had the main purpose of attracting new investment, either from domestic sources or foreign sources, in the upstream petroleum industry, with the hope of increasing the industryAs level of production. Under the new law, the regulatory functions in upstream and downstream activities were transferred from the state oil company. Pertamina, to new institutions called BPMIGAS (Executive Agency for Upstream Petroleum Activit. and BPHMIGAS (Executive Agency for Downstream Petroleum Activit. (OECD/IEA). This new law replaced the Pertamina Law No. 8/1971 and thus practically ended the monopoly power of Pertamina, as the company had to surrender its position as licensor, supervisor and regulator in the Indonesian petroleum industry, rendering it only like a common petroleum company (Kari. The pro free-market nature of the new law was formulated with the hope of increasing competition and the economic efficiency of the petroleum industry and eventually be able to boost the countryAs petroleum output. In 2012 a petition was submitted by a number of prominent figures and organizations against the Law No. 22/2001, as they saw this law as too liberal, violating the state sovereignty in the energy sector. The Constitutional Court, having considered Article 33 Section 3 of the Constitution, which states: AThe land and the waters and the natural riches contained therein shall be controlled by the State and shall be used for the greatest benefit of the peopleA, hinged its decision on its interpretation of Ashall be controlled by the StateA and ruled that BPMIGAS was unconstitutional and thus must cease to exist (Cornwell & Anas. Kari. To avoid turmoil and legal uncertainty in the Indonesian petroleum industry following the liquidation of BPMIGAS, the President issued decree No. 95/2012 which transferred the duties, functions, and organizations of BPMIGAS to SKKMIGAS (Special Task Force for Upstream Petroleum Activitie. Ae which is a unit under the Ministry of Energy and Mineral Resources. Furthermore, the government announced that all contracts including Production Sharing Contract or Contract of Work that were signed between all parties and BPMIGAS before the annulment would remain valid (Azwar. Wardan. According to the presidential decree. SKKMIGAS was not intended to be a permanent body (Kari. , however, three years later the government has not yet worked out its replacement. This event made foreign investors nervous (The Economis. Even though the government gave assurances that all current contracts would be honoured, international oil giants who have operations in Indonesia, such as ExxonMobil. Chevron and CNOOC, are now wondering what will happen when they come up for contract renewals. Indeed a study by Boyd. Devero. Frias. Meyer, and Ros. which was conducted in 2009, three years before the BPMIGAS debacle, concluded from several interviews with petroleum company executives in Indonesia that impetuous legislative decisions and frequent regulatory changes have deteriorated the legal certainty climate for investors and thus have adversely impacted their business sentiment. According to some interviewees in the study, ambiguous legislation and abrupt changes in laws and regulations as well as the nonexistence of reliable channels to settle business disputes have damaged investor confidence and subsequently deterred them from funding new exploration It is not hard to see that these conditions may have thwarted the petroleum industryAs expansion and thus negatively affected output production. During the Soeharto era. Pertamina held monopoly power in all areas of the petroleum industry in Indonesia. In the area of upstream petroleum, the company served as licensor, supervisor, regulator and operator all at once (Butt & Siregar, 2013. Kari. Even though over 90% of IndonesiaAs petroleum at this time was produced by private oil companies (World Ban. , under the scheme of production sharing contract (PSC) and contract of work (CoW) these private companies in effect operated under the control of Pertamina and were subject to its directives. In other words, they were no more than just Aservice providersA. With this background, the productivity of the Indonesian upstream petroleum sector before the enactment of the new law may best be represented by the conditions of Pertamina When Pertamina still held its monopoly power, aside from its main job in managing all aspects of the countryAs petroleum industry, the company was also burdened by responsibilities to assist the national development efforts. One of the prominent examples of such a responsibility was PertaminaAs financing role in the establishment of Krakatau Steel plant, a US$5 billion mega project established with the purpose of supporting the countryAs industrialization process Ae which unfortunately became a misadventure due to gross mismanagement (Dowling & Ya. Rather than be obligated only by specific financial performance or returns on investment. Pertamina was also burdened by many social obligations such as guaranteeing the availability of oil products throughout the vast archipelagic country at a uniform subsidized price regardless of the costs (World Ban. Further, a special audit report revealed that embezzlement, illegal commissions, mark-ups on procurement contracts and sheer inefficiency had cost Pertamina around $6. 1 billion in lost revenue between 1997 and 1998 alone (OGJ). Procurement and resources allocation processes in Pertamina were lengthy . ometimes over 10 month. and were being done without adequate demand planning and forecasting, supply planning or good inventory management. Inefficiencies that can be attributed to these procurement and resources allocation processes alone were estimated to reach around US$1 billion each year (World Bank, 2. In the global upstream industryAs rank. PertaminaAs financial returns from exploration and production activities fell into the bottom The estimated inefficiencies stemming from exploration and production activities alone reached between US$1. billion to US$2. 0 billion (World Bank. Also, there was a conflict of interest arising from the position of Pertamina as an operator while at the same time also serving as a regulator. As an operator. Pertamina engages in exploration, development and production activities. whereas as a regulator, it grants new exploration areas to private companies. This arrangement may allow Pertamina to hold some specific fields which hold better prospects but not carry out the exploration and development activities, while at the same time denying access for private companies to the field (World Ban. Overall. Pertamina was far from implementing sound business practices in all aspects of its operations. With all its power and lack of accountability, during ECONOMIC JOURNAL OF EMERGING MARKETS, 8. April 2016, 25-44 these times Indonesians liked to satirise Pertamina as Anot a company but a country within a countryA. These practices eventually led to inefficiencies in IndonesiaAs petroleum sector. After the fall of Soeharto and the start of the reformation era, the countryAs stakeholders intended to tackle these inefficiencies in IndonesiaAs petroleum sector with the enactment of the Petroleum Law No. 22/2001. This law was enacted with three key components. First. Pertamina no longer holds a monopoly over all activities in the petroleum sector and the company no longer performs the dual functions of regulator and industry participant. Second, the countryAs petroleum sector is disaggregated into AupstreamA and AdownstreamA, and a new regulator has been established for each of those sub-sectors. Third, the Aauthority to mineA which was previously held by Pertamina, is now held by the government (Tivey. Habriansyah, & Abra. The law guarantees that Pertamina holds the same position as other ordinary petroleum companies. The main objective of this arrangement is that the petroleum sector in Indonesia will be subject to competition mechanisms that are reasonable, fair and transparent with appropriate pricing in accordance with market forces (Pertamina, 2. As post-crisis economic growth became positively correlated with petroleum TFP while at the same time oil output continued to decline, it might be only natural to ask: how dependent is the economy on the petroleum industry? To answer this question it might be necessary to highlight the comparisons between the role of the petroleum sector in the economy during the oil boom era and during the post-crisis period. At the height of the oil boom era between the mid-1970s and the early 1980s, the average share of petroleum revenue in total government revenues was around 60% (Widiyant. , whereas in the post-crisis era of 2000-2010, on average it only reached 28% (Bank Indonesi. Hence, government revenue in post-crisis years may be less prone to be affected by fluctuations in petroleum prices than during the oil boom years. It appeared that, unlike the oil boom years, the non-petroleum sectors now contribute the majority of government income. During 1970-1983, the petroleum sectorAs contribution to total exports was on average around 60% (Warr, 1. , whereas during 2000-2010 its share only reached around 21% (Bank Indonesi. Hence, it seems that aside from the low potential impact of oil price fluctuations on government revenue, the main source of foreign exchange earnings may no longer rest on the exports of petroleum. During the oil boom era, oil exports significantly improved the countryAs current account in the balance of Foreign exchange revenues provided by booming oil exports during this time period successfully removed the acute balance of payments constraint which for decades had limited the ability of the government to implement its economic development programs (Arndt. Boot. It is possible that with the now diversified sources of foreign exchange earnings, the post-crisis economy in general might not have serious problem on the revenue side. There is the possibility that the issue in the post-1997/1998 crisis period, however, lies on the expenditure side. The combination of declining domestic oil production and increasing domestic demand for oil products put a lot of pressure on the countryAs balance of payments since oil must be imported to plug the gap between domestic oil supply and demand. After Indonesia became a net oil importer, in the period of 2004-2010 an annual average of 35% of the countryAs total reserves of foreign exchange has to be spent on oil imports alone (Bank Indonesi. Another difference between the oil boom era and the post-crisis era may lie in the area of energy subsidies. During the early 1970s, the government even reported income surpluses as the price of oil products in the domestic market was higher than their production cost. However, rapidly growing consumption eventually outpaced production cost and by the end of 1970s and the early 1980s, subsidies for oil products began to show negative signs Ae which meant deficits in annual government budget. During this period, the magnitude of the fuel subsidy stood at around 8% of total expenditure budget (Dic. In post-crisis years, particularly after 2004, subsidies for oil products swelled to around 17% of total annual government expenditure (Bank Indonesi. In line with this, recent fuel subsidy reforms are a good start to ease the burden of subsidy and provide more fiscal space for the government (World Ban. Back to oil: Indonesia economic growth A (Iswahyud. Thus, it appears that the recoupling of the economic growth with the productivity growth of petroleum sector in the postcrisis era occurred when the importance of petroleum sector in the economy was less than during the oil boom years. The economy no longer depends as much on the petroleum sector as a source of revenue and foreign exchange earnings. It is possible that the one crucial role of the petroleum industry in this recoupling process may lie in the ability of the industry to limit the impact of any external shocks that might adversely affect the economy due to the rising fuel subsidy. Even amidst steadily declining output, revenue from petroleum sector consistently remain above total expenditures on fuel subsidy. For example, between 2001-2010, fuel subsidy averaged only about 47% of total revenue from the petroleum sector (Bank Indonesi. One of the challenges in IndonesiaAs petroleum development is the rising sentiment of resource nationalism. There are several measures that could be taken by both international oil companies (IOC. and the host government to deal with resource nationalism (Maniruzzama. First, a progressive taxation or profit-sharing method inherent in the initial exploitation agreement may be able to save the time and trouble for the parties involved in the event of high oil prices, which usually serves as a trigger for the resurgence of resource nationalism. Second, equity participation in petroleum exploitation by the host government may be diplomatically and strategically necessary to serve as a shield against the wave of resource nationalism, because failing to protect the governmentAs investment would typically mean inviting unnecessary domestic political scrutiny. Third, corporate social responsibility (CSR) programs may be able to serve as a buffer for IOCs and the government against nationalistic demands, especially from the local population where the petroleum resources lie. Fourth, transparency of corporate activities could be improved in order to minimise the lack of trust on the operational conducts of IOCs. Fifth, an early detection and prevention mechanism for disputes could be implemented so that immediate and appropriate solutions can be quickly devised whenever there are early signs of friction among Sixth, it might be better for IOCs to include international financial institutions . uch as the Wold Bank or Asian Development Ban. in their investment efforts, either as guarantor, lender or investor in order to bring more leverage in dealing with the rising sentiment of resource nationalism. Losing important development aid from these international financial institutions may invoke domestic political pressures for the host government. Hence the presence of these institutions might deter any hostile action against IOCs that are operating in a foreign country. Even though there are several ways in which to minimise the risks associated with resource nationalism, it might have to be admitted that this sentiment is prevalent in Indonesia and might not be able to be completely eliminated. It might be important to also note that proposing policies for the development of the petroleum sector often involves trade-offs between short-term and long-term objectives. Since the social and political conditions in Indonesia dictate that it might be very hard and also unwise to exclude Pertamina from the development process of the countryAs hydrocarbon resources, it might be necessary for the government Ae as the sole owner of Pertamina Ae to provide greater financial freedom to Pertamina to be able to develop its own choice of technological core competencies. Reflecting on the success story of Statoil (Norwegian NOC) in building its unique technological competence, this policy requires government support in shaping the innovative mentality and long-term outlook of the NOC. To achieve these objectives, in the case of Statoil, the Norwegian government granted the company full discretion over its cash flow with ready access to capital and with minimum budget constraints. course, just as in any other frontier technological development, there are cost overruns and project delays, but repercussions for failures were nonexistent, especially for the technical personnel. Hence, these arrangements create ideal conditions for technological risk-taking and the result is StatoilAs core technological competencies in deepwater exploitation, operations in harsh environment, integration of complex value chains for natural gas projects and in producing as well as refining heavy oil (Thurber & Ista. One of the challenges of this policy is that it may adversely affect the governmentAs ability to collect rent from its petroleum resources, at least in short-term. Hence, significant reduction in tax revenues and dividends with all of its political consequences might have to be endured by the ruling government. Another challenge may lie in the euphoria of anti-corruption in Indonesia, which has occurred ever since the end of the Soeharto era and often results in Awitch huntA type of prosecutions. Therefore, the chance of criminalisation for failures in government-funded technological development projects is rather high in Indonesia, especially in the capitalintensive petroleum industry. One of the ways to circumvent this condition is by issuing government regulation, hence reducing legal uncertainty, that places a certain maximum cap . or example at a certain percentage of PertaminaAs retained earning. for research and development fund that is available for technological development and investment purposes which Pertamina could use without having to be liable for negative results in their field applications. For example, when the U. needed to boost its stalling economy in 1970s, the country decided to speed up the development of its North Sea hydrocarbon fields and attracted American service companies and expertise without giving enough time for its domestic industries to learn and develop their skills. In contrast. Norway developed its petroleum sector more slowly, allowing its domestic service sector to catch up, gain expertise and develop. The result is that NorwayAs supply industry now has a strong expertise and competence in managing logistical services in complex petroleum projects (Thurber & Istad. Hallwood, 1990, as cited in Tordo. The local content policy objectives may be better achieved through the imposition of tariffs rather than non-tariff barriers. Tariff barrier is more transparent and may provide less distortions in the market than non-tariff barrier (Anderson. Moschin. Although non-tariff barriers could be employed to correct market failures, however, they could also be used to distort free trade. Hence, it could be difficult to distinguish AlegitimateA from protectionist motivations for non-tariff barriers policy (WTO).
